Journalism
Temple University · Philadelphia, PA
Temple University offers Bachelor's and Master's programs in Journalism. The Bachelor program, with 65 completers, is the most popular. Graduates earn a median salary of $53,518 four years after completion, near the national median for this field. Graduates typically enter roles like Communications Teachers, Postsecondary, Editors, and Writers and Authors. The median salary for Communications Teachers, Postsecondary is $79,910.
